MAD DOGS Unveil Lyric Video For Second Single ‘Black Sheep’

Posted by tarjavirmakari on June 15, 2025
Posted in: News. Tagged: MAD DOGS. Leave a comment
Photo by Claudia Melchiorri

Italian action rockers MAD DOGS have unleashed another electrifying taste of the band’s upcoming album “The Future Is Now”, scheduled to be released on September 5 via Go Down Records. After the band recently unleashed the first single “No More Lies”, they are now presenting the second intense piece from their upcoming album, entitled “Black Sheep”.

The song is accompanied by a lyric video, which you can watch here:

The band about the song: “This punchy track kicks off with thunderous drumming, a rumbling bass line, and a driving melody – like a runaway train charging full speed toward a destination called Rock’ n ‘Roll. Lyrically, we want to convey the same grit, daring you to break free from your habits, step out of your comfort zones, and chase your own kind of freedom, even if it means standing out as the black sheep. This song doesn’t ask for permission. It demands one thing only: crank the volume up!”

FURY to Release New Album “Interceptor” on September 5th

Posted by tarjavirmakari on June 15, 2025
Posted in: Int. News, News. Tagged: FURY. Leave a comment
Photo by Adam Kennedy

FURY are challenging the barriers of hard rock and metal genres once again with their exciting new album “Interceptor”. From the reassuringly old-school fast riffing and anthemic vocals the long lasting fans know from Fury, to the carefully composed, introspective auditory treats that might surprise listeners who expect metal bands to sit neatly in their box. 

Since their previous album, “Born To Sin” (2022), Fury have moved into the territory of dual lead vocals, opening up a new soundscape for the band to explore. With the release of every album since their debut in 2014, vocal melody and harmony have become an increasingly significant part of their sound. Until no longer could the band remain a four-piece, and the powerhouse Nyah Ifill joined alongside founding member Julian Jenkins on co-lead vocals. The pairing of their two distinctive vocal timbres build a wall of sound on the “Interceptor” album, and doesn’t let up the intensity for their roaring live shows.

2022 was also a big year for Fury bassist Becky Baldwin, who found herself meeting heavy metal idols Mercyful Fate on their first tour in 23 years, and was invited by King Diamond to tour the USA, Canada and Mexico with Mercyful Fate in the absence of their bassist, Joey Vera. After taking this opportunity, Becky was invited to join Mercyful Fate permanently in January 2024. With frequent gaps in the touring schedule to allow King Diamond his many projects, Becky found herself busy with Fury, on the road and recording the high-energy new album “Interceptor”. 

“Interceptor” also marks another sonic change for the band, bringing in the production expertise of Todd Campbell of Stompbox Studios. Fury met Todd while touring Europe supporting Phil Campbell and the Bastard Sons in 2023, and it became clear that someone so close to Motörhead and Lemmy would understand the energy, rawness and dirty guitar and bass tones that Fury craved for their fifth studio album. 

Since the band’s formation in 2010, Fury’s line up has undergone many transformations, but it is undoubtedly clear that Fury have found their stride in recent years, reflecting in their expansion into touring mainland Europe and a growing online following worldwide. Gig highlights include festivals such as Download (UK), Bloodstock Open Air (UK), UrRock (CH) and supporting bands such as Phil Campbell and the Bastard Sons, Firewind and Florence Black. 

The West Midlands of the UK have produced many excellent heavy bands, and with a shift from unapologetically DIY to signing with Danish label Mighty Music, perhaps this is another album from Birmingham to shake up the airwaves again!

18-Year-Old CARMINE Releases New Single + Video ‘Lost In Space’, Ft. Rudy Sarzo, Mike Dupke & Matt Starr

Posted by tarjavirmakari on June 15, 2025
Posted in: Int. News, News. Tagged: CARMINE, Matt Starr, Mike Dupke, RUDY SARZO. Leave a comment

18-year-old upcoming rock artist CARMINE has released his new single Lost in Space which features legendary bassist Rudy Sarzo (Quiet Riot, Ozzy Osbourne, Whitesnake) Mike Dupke (Wednesday 13, W.A.S.P, Dee Snider) on drums. Produced by Matt Starr (Ace Frehley, Mr. Big, Black Swan) Lost In Space by CARMINE out on all streaming platforms Friday June 13th!

“Lost In Space is a modern rock song that deals with the themes of Love, Obsession and Isolation” CARMINE stated. Including haunting melodies, a powerful catchy chorus and a heavy toned melodic guitar solo. The official music video was filmed in Blairstown, NJ at the filming locations from the original “Friday The 13th” movie.

Recorded May of 2025 at Dug Deep Production. Sound engineer – Jack Daley, Single artwork – Bud Sypeck, Videographer – JayOhPhotography

CARMINE’s previous single Planet 25 was produced by Dan Malsch (Ghost, Avenged Sevenfold, Gojira, Doro) and received over 20,000 plays on Spotify and the official music video filmed by Tom Flynn is out on YouTube now!

“Carmine is an incredibly talented artist, and it was a pleasure producing Lost In Space. His writing and lyrics are not something you would expect from an 18-year-old artist” – Matt Starr

AFARGANG’s Debut Album “Andvake” Out Now

Posted by tarjavirmakari on June 15, 2025
Posted in: Int. News, News. Tagged: AFARGANG. Leave a comment

If darkness is the canvas upon which the boldest visions are painted, then Andvake—meaning “Awakened Soul” in Old Norse—marks Afargang’s arrival with a vivid and unrelenting creation. The project’s debut album is released today via By Norse Music.

Listen to the full album here – Order the album via By Norse Music here

At the heart of Afargang is Olav Luksengård Mjelva, the band’s architect and guiding force. A musician whose soul resonates with the echoes of Norway’s past, his mastery of folk music and particularly the Hardanger fiddle, injects a spectral quality into the band’s sonic framework. This is not folk metal as the world has known it, nor is it a simple modernization of ancient sounds. It is a force unto itself, reaching into the marrow of Nordic tradition and twisting it into something new, something untamed.

Olav L. Mjelva comments: “We’re so excited to finally release this album! It’s been a long, but incredibly exciting and creative journey. It took time to find the right people to work with and to figure out how we wanted it to sound—how to incorporate folk elements in a slightly different way than what’s most common. But once we got started, the sound and sonic landscapes came together quite naturally.

We’re really proud of the final result, and it feels like we’ve landed exactly where wedreamed of when we first set out. Now we just hope as many people as possible will listen to the album! We’re looking forward to continuing this musical journey—and album number two is soon in the works!”

MARGANTHA Unveil New Single ‘Wolves At The Door’ from Upcoming Debut EP

Posted by tarjavirmakari on June 15, 2025
Posted in: Int. News, News. Tagged: MARGANTHA. Leave a comment

Rockshots Records is excited to unveil “Wolves At The Door”, the new single from MARGANTHA, taken from their upcoming debut EP “Blood Moon Sacrifice“, out next June 27th, 2025.

Following the evocative atmospheres of the previous single “Curse Of The Full Moon“, this new track delves into a defining moment of the EP’s conceptual arc.

As the band explains:

“‘Wolves At The Door’ tells the story of when the villagers, isolated beneath the shadow of the mountains, finally come face to face with the horror they’ve feared—not a pack but a single, relentless werewolf. A nocturnal and primal being whose thirst for flesh evokes the terror of an entire horde.”

The song opens with a dark riff laced with exotic nuances, immediately setting a mysterious and foreboding tone. The central section evolves with a powerful melodic death metal influence, introducing new shades of aggression and tension. Balancing speed, melody, and black metal fury, the track offers a powerful and dynamic blend, at once brutal and atmospheric.

“This creature is more than just a legend—it’s a force that devours silence and sows panic. With this song, we wanted to translate the fear of the hunt, the chaos of uncertainty. The riffs alternate between menace and urgency, while the vocals embody both the predator and the prey,” the band continues.

Spotify – http://lnk.to/y02jck

True to MARGANTHA’s creative ethos, the songwriting began with the concept. Each musical decision was guided by narrative intent, prioritizing mood over technicality. The result is a visceral, cinematic experience where no element is superfluous—every note drives the story forward.

“Wolves At The Door” was mixed and mastered by Andy LaRocque (King Diamond) at Sonic Train Studio, whose precise production further intensifies the song’s sharp contrasts and layered textures.

MARGANTHA’s sound lies at the crossroads of Mgła’s atmospheres, Uada’s drive, Gaerea’s emotional weight, and the classic aggression of Venom and Behemoth. With “Blood Moon Sacrifice“, the band delivers a debut that fuses ancestral myth with the raw immediacy of modern black metal.

With this new chapter, MARGANTHA invites listeners deeper into the legend, where every shadow hides a truth and every door could open to a monster.

STARLIT PYRE Unleash Lyric Video for Haunting New Single ‘On my Own’

Posted by tarjavirmakari on June 15, 2025
Posted in: Int. News, News. Tagged: STARLIT PYRE. Leave a comment

Bordeaux, France -based Melodic Death Metal act STARLIT PYRE has unleashed another intense taste of the band’s upcoming debut EP, entitled “Veins of Sulfur”, scheduled to be released on July 11. Following the release of the powerful first single “Empire’s Downfall”, today STARLIT PYRE are presenting a lyric video for the brand new track “On my Own”! 

The band reveals about the song: “‘On my Own’ is the catchiest and the most ‘easy listening’ song of the EP. Sure, there are plenty of fast riffs and aggressive parts, but this track leans more into melodies, harmonies, and sing-along moments – especially in the chorus and in the two guitar solos. We played our first gig last week in our hometown and we closed our set with this song, to leave a mark on the crowd. According to their reaction, we’ll do this again!”

Stream the single HERE

While STARLIT PYRE seems to be a fresh name on the scene, the individuals within its ranks are seasoned veterans. Formed in early 2024, the band unites musicians from well-regarded French acts including Temnein, Theorem, Bloody Rabbeat, Silicium, Praetorian, and Faded Echoes. This collective experience has clearly forged a focused and powerful sound.

Drawing inspiration from the genre’s pioneers – the Gothenburg greats like At The Gates and Dark Tranquillity, alongside Soilwork and In Flames – STARLIT PYRE also incorporates the more contemporary stylings of bands such as Orbit Culture, Sylosis, and Darkest Hour. This blend suggests a band that respects its roots while forging its own modern path.

Their debut EP, “Veins of Sulfur”, promises a full exploration of this sonic territory. The EP’s impactful sound was shaped by the skilled hands at Conkrete Studio (known for their work with The Great Old Ones and Eryn Non Dae…), with the drum tracks laid down at Bud Studio (home to recordings by Gorod and Ad Patres…). Adding a visual dimension to their music, Ani Artworks has crafted artwork that delves into the mythological and apocalyptic themes woven throughout their lyrics.
